Carson - loan to perm move...
Scott Carson has revealed that he feels 'sharper' after feeling the benefits of Aston Villa's physical training regime.
The 22-year-old goalkeeper, who is on loan from Liverpool, explained that at Villa Park each player has their own individually tailored program.
Carson said that after discussions with the sports scientists at the club, the decision was made to emphasise work on his agility and improve his muscle mass.
The Villa shot-stopper insisted that he now feels much sharper, and is hoping to demonstrate his quality in order to break into the England team.
"I feel as sharp as I have ever been and a lot quicker and more agile," he told the Daily Mirror.
"At Liverpool they have a more general system where everyone does the same weight training but here everyone has specific programmes.
"The Villa staff suggested getting my body fat down to get me sharper and I have been at that for a month now and feel really good.
"As a goalkeeper if you are not carrying as much weight and are quicker round the goal you are bound to make more saves that you wouldn't normally.
"I feel sharper in training and am just looking forward to the next few games because it is about trying to make the step up now to the England team.
"But I can only try and do my best for Aston villa and put performances in every week so when I get a chance I will be ready.
"I am just here for the season initially but hopefully if I do well there will be a chance of me staying, as when the contract was done with Liverpool it was a loan with a view to a permanent deal."
